The speed of your computer’s fan depends on the task that you are doing. So, if you are doing an intensive task and the system load is high, your computer increases the fan RPM to dissipate the excessive heat generated. But what if there is a way for you to decide how slow or fast your fan’s speed will be? In this article, we will see some of the best free Fan Speed Controller software for Windows computers that will let you take control of your laptop.

1] SpeedFan

Let us start with a one-stop shop for all your CPU Fan speed queries. SpeedFan is not just a speed controller but an all-in-one utility that allows you to see voltage, temperature, run CPU diagnostics, etc.
When you download and install the app, it will perform a quick scan of your system to gather all the relevant information, also called S.M.A.R.T. info. Then just open the application and you will see tabs designated for their respective tasks. Now, to change the clock speed, go to the Clock tab and complete the task. 2] HWiNFO

HWiNFO is a free fan speed controller software for Windows. Not just for managing the speed, it has many other features embedded in the software. Monitoring CPU, motherboard, HDD temperature, CPU & GPU usage, CPU package power, GPU power, Core clock, RAM usage through HWiNFO is a simple task.
You can get stats for sensor info, BIOS info, CPU turbo frequency, and many more. As mentioned above, HWiNFO is accessible on Windows 11/10.
3] MSI Afterburner
Getting the best fan speed controller software at literally zero price is possible with MSI Afterburner. It’s super easy to handle fan speed, along with many more features. In this, you can also keep an eye on memory usage, CPU/GPU temperature, etc.
It has plenty of tools, such as real-time FPS, GPU voltage, and frequency. MSI Afterburner works fine with every graphics driver, AMD, NVIDIA.
There can be a maximum of 5 fan speed profiles and you can also create your own fan curve. Go to msi.com to get the app.

6] Zotac Firestorm
Another free software for controlling fan speed on the list is Zotac Firestorm. The software has a straightforward interface, no complicated steps, or features.
You can control the fan’s speed, even the RBM’s color, as long as they are connected to Zotac. And to do so, you have to simply set any one of the options, Manual, Advance, and Auto. Auto is the default one.

7] Asus AI site

If you have an ASUS motherboard, then this is a perfect tool for you. All the fans’ speed on your motherboard can be managed. It uses Fan Expert 4 to do the job.
Just like MSI afterburner, you’ll be getting frequency, voltage, CPU/GPU temperature monitor. Overclocking for Ryzen processors is also available. However, it is not recommended to overclock via this software. If you want to download the Asus AI Suite, go to asus.com. Usually, it comes pre-installed with Asus computers.

8] MSI Dragon Center
MSI Dragon Center is almost identical to MSI Afterburner in features. Just like Afterburner, you can get info and manage frequency, CPU/GPU temperature, voltage, and, not to forget, control the fan.
The freeware provides you with three reset modes: Acoustic, Performance, and Battery Life. And cooler booster mode will be added if you are working on a laptop. MSI users should consider this freeware if they want a GPU and CPU fan controller. Go to msi.com to get the app.

Can you control Fan speed from Windows?
Yes, you can control the speed of your fan without using an app, from the BIOS or from the Control Panel. As for the latter, the option is absent on Windows 11, so that won’t work for us. And entering the BIOS of a machine is a lot of work. That is why we recommend downloading a third-party utility and using it to control your Fan Speed.
What is the maximum safe CPU temperature?
There is no fixed answer to this question. However, if the CPU temperature exceeds 80 degrees Celsius, it is considered too high. Computers are programmed to manage high CPU temperatures. When the temperature of a CPU rises, the cooling fan speed increases automatically. But if your CPU temperature remains high for a long time, it can damage it.
